Schneider-X Posted February 2, 2014 Posted February 2, 2014 6A and 6B can be drive cancelled very early after their blocked. So it is active at the time that a 2A or 5A would come out to stop our pressure. Also since 6A always has the threat of a 6B coming afterwards, people will be less likely to use lows to poke out with.

OmnixTSC Posted February 3, 2014 Posted February 3, 2014 I'm no expert, but I think it makes sense for the situation. His combo was already pretty prorated, and wasn't going to kill mu with the meter he had if he burned it all. Using Agito like that guarantees he'll get a corner mixup. She was already low on life, so any open he got he could kill her without using much meter, so in that situation makes sense. It doesn't make sense atm b/c proration isn't an issue. There's no noticeable reason to go for dj.B > j.A > Agito over dj.C > Agito in the corner...yet he does it all the time (even with good starters). At first I thought it was a spacing thing, but I've tested it in training mode and the ranges it puts you at aren't any different from what you get when choosing to delay or input j.C immediately before the Agito. If someone else can figure out the reasoning behind it, please point it out. I can't see why he'd decrease his damage a bit for what appears to be the same knockdown oki we get anyways.
